
MESO
Mesoblast Ltd
$18.32
-$1.21(-6.20%)
54
Overall
--
Value
66
Tech
42
Quality
Market Cap
$2.32B
Volume
262.38K
52W Range
$7.09 - $22.00
Target Price
$27.00
Company Overview
Mkt Cap | $2.32B | Price | $18.32 |
Volume | 262.38K | Change | -6.20% |
P/E Ratio | -26.3 | Open | $19.09 |
Revenue | $5.9M | Prev Close | $19.53 |
Net Income | $-88.0M | 52W Range | $7.09 - $22.00 |
Div Yield | N/A | Target | $27.00 |
Overall | 54 | Value | -- |
Quality | 42 | Technical | 66 |
No chart data available
A | B | C | D | |
---|---|---|---|---|
1 | Symbol | Price | Change | Vol |
2 | MESO | $18.32 | -6.2% | 262.38K |
3 | ||||
4 | ||||
5 | ||||
6 |